We are happy to announce the first workshop in our new series: Back to Basics!
The goal of this series is to take a fresh look at the basic assumptions held in our field.
In the first workshop, we will ask the most fundamental question: What is a neuron?
What properties should a cell have to be defined as such? Can we clearly define a biological neuron?
How many times did neurons evolve? What defines a neuron during development?
What is a neuron in an artificial network?
We will try to answer those questions during our workshop! Itwill be held in the spirit of our Schools of Ideas—with an informal atmosphere, open exchange of thoughts and perspectives, in-depth talks, and plenty of space for discussion. More info here - nenckiopenlab.org/neuron/
